B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DIVISION
WFPās Innovation, Change and Knowledge Management (INK) division was created in 2015 and recently given the corporate mandate to strengthen Knowledge Management (KM) across the organisation at a global, regional, and country level. KM is a way of working that values knowledge as an organisational asset, and WFPās vision for KM is to create, access, retain and share knowledge internally and externally to achieve zero hunger. Effective KM will allow WFP to maximise the impact of every dollar by learning from more than 60 years of experience in the field, building on the successes of those who came before us, and avoiding duplication of work and repeating costly mistakes.
By enabling staff knowledge to be shared widely, WFP will become more effective, innovative, and cost-effective. As such, INK is actively expanding its corporate KM Team to help move forward its KM Strategy and KM Action Plan.
